You probably mean: _LIrInitializeDeveloperKeys, _LIrUnbindDeveloperKeys and _ONgDeveloperAccess. The _LIr* names are functions that are supposed to be called from the "cheater" code. _ONgDevloperAccess is a variable that controls the calling of those 2 functions, it's basically the equivalent of "the day is mine" cheat. | You probably mean: _LIrInitializeDeveloperKeys, _LIrUnbindDeveloperKeys and _ONgDeveloperAccess.
